How to Tell If Your Carbon Fiber Wheelset Needs to Be Replaced

Carbon fiber wheelsets are popular among road cyclists because they offer an excellent combination of low weight, stiffness, aerodynamics, and riding performance. However, like any bicycle component, carbon wheels can become damaged or worn over time. Knowing when a wheelset can continue to be used and when it should be replaced is essential for both performance and safety.

The good news is that not every scratch or cosmetic mark means you need a new wheelset. The key is learning how to distinguish normal wear from structural damage.

1. Check for Visible Cracks

The first thing to inspect is the rim surface. Carefully examine the entire rim, especially the areas around the spoke holes, valve hole, brake track, and impact zones.

Small surface scratches or chips in the clear coat are usually cosmetic and do not necessarily mean the carbon structure has been damaged. However, cracks that appear to extend through the carbon layers are more serious.

Pay particular attention to cracks that grow over time, form around spoke holes, or appear after a major impact. If you notice a suspicious crack, stop riding the wheel and have it inspected by a qualified carbon specialist.

2. Look for Deformation

A carbon rim should maintain its original shape. Spin the wheel slowly and look at it from several angles.

If the rim moves significantly from side to side or appears to have a noticeable flat spot, it may have suffered an impact or structural failure. A minor wheel-truing issue does not automatically mean replacement, but severe deformation can indicate that the rim structure has been compromised.

After hitting a pothole, curb, rock, or other obstacle, always inspect the wheel carefully before continuing to ride.

3. Check the Spokes and Spoke Tension

Spoke tension is another important factor. Uneven or excessively low tension can affect wheel stiffness, stability, and durability.

Listen for unusual sounds when the wheel is under load and check whether any spokes appear loose or damaged. Carbon-spoked wheels should receive particular attention because carbon spokes require appropriate inspection and maintenance procedures.

If the wheel repeatedly loses tension despite proper adjustment, the cause should be investigated rather than simply continuing to ride.

4. Pay Attention to New Riding Symptoms

Sometimes a damaged wheel does not show obvious visual signs. Changes in riding behavior can provide important clues.

Watch for new vibrations, unusual noises, instability, rubbing against the brake pads, or a feeling that the wheel is no longer tracking normally. These symptoms may be caused by a tire, hub, spoke, or other component, so professional inspection is recommended before deciding that the entire wheelset needs replacement.

5. Inspect the Hubs and Bearings

The rim is not the only part that matters. Check the hubs for excessive play, unusual noise, rough rotation, or damage.

Bearings naturally wear with use and can often be replaced without replacing the complete wheelset. Similarly, freehub bodies and axles can usually be serviced or replaced separately.

Therefore, worn bearings alone are generally not a reason to purchase a completely new wheelset.

6. Consider the History of the Wheel

A wheelset that has experienced a serious crash or high-speed impact deserves extra attention, even if it looks normal.

Carbon can sometimes suffer internal damage that is difficult to identify through a simple visual inspection. If the wheel has been involved in a major accident, professional inspection is the safest approach.

When Should You Replace the Wheelset?

Replacement becomes more appropriate when there is confirmed structural damage, severe rim deformation, repeated spoke or rim failures, or damage that cannot be safely repaired.

In contrast, worn bearings, freehub components, minor scratches, and routine spoke adjustments may only require maintenance or replacement of individual parts.

The most important rule is simple: when you are unsure whether a carbon wheel is structurally sound, do not take unnecessary risks. Stop riding it and seek a professional inspection.
